Latest Patents

One of Cheng's latest patents is a dust collector with a filter cleaning mechanism. This advanced dust collector features a housing, a telescoping suction pipe, and a suction fan that generates a vacuum in the suction pipe. The design includes a dust container positioned upstream of the fan, a filter partially arranged in the dust container, and a unique filter cleaning mechanism. This mechanism consists of an anvil and a striker that can move between two positions, allowing for effective cleaning of the filter. Additionally, an actuator and a spring work together to ensure the striker maintains contact with the anvil, optimizing the cleaning process.
